一种基于ERP系统的出库规则定义方法及装置制造方法及图纸

技术编号:30547024 阅读:12 留言:0更新日期:2021-10-30 13:26
本申请实施例公开了一种基于ERP系统的出库规则定义方法及装置,用以解决在现有ERP系统中无法根据业务管理的要求定义出最优仓库出库规则的技术问题。方法包括:获取当前出库单据中的单据参数;基于单据参数,确定待出库仓库以及对应的待出库物料;获取待出库仓库的仓库参数以及物料参数;基于仓库参数以及物料参数,确定待出库物料的出库规则。本申请通过上述方法实现了自定义可供ERP系统选择的出库规则,使得ERP系统可以根据业务管理的要求选出最优最快捷的出库方案,提高ERP系统的使用体验。体验。体验。

【技术实现步骤摘要】
一种基于ERP系统的出库规则定义方法及装置


[0001]本申请涉及计算机
,尤其涉及一种基于ERP系统的出库规则定义方法及装置。

技术介绍

[0002]由于国内信息化建设的逐步深入,企业的数据越来越多,有些企业的库存数据更是庞大,出库时候通过人工选择非常困难。但在现有技术中,通过单一维度或者少数几个维度排序的固定的出库方式,在实际的业务过程中遇到突发情况,就显得灵活性不足,操作起来非常麻烦,同时也给用户的使用造成了极大的不便。
[0003]现有的ERP系统对于仓库出库方式的实现,基本上都是根据单维度进行设置,且设置后就不允许变更了。一般都存在着以下局限性:
[0004]1.维度单一,对于某种物料只能启用一种规则,无法组合其他条件,无法定义出复杂的出库规则,导致无法满足业务管理上要求的出库方式。
[0005]2.不够灵活,用户有时候会有一些特殊的需求,例如某仓库发生紧急状况,需要将该仓库物料优先出库,而现有的ERP系统不能满足这些特殊的需求,给用户的实际应用时可能会带来损失,降低用户的使用体验。

技术实现思路

[0006]本申请实施例提供了一种基于ERP系统的出库规则定义方法及装置,用于解决在现有ERP系统中无法根据业务管理的要求定义出最优仓库出库规则的技术问题。
[0007]本申请实施例采用下述技术方案:
[0008]一方面,本申请实施例提供了一种基于ERP系统的出库规则定义方法,方法包括:获取当前出库单据中的单据参数;基于所述单据参数,确定待出库仓库以及对应的待出库物料;获取所述待出库仓库的仓库参数以及物料参数;基于所述仓库参数以及所述物料参数,确定所述待出库物料的出库规则。
[0009]在一种可行的实施方式中,所述获取当前出库单据中的单据参数,具体包括:调用所述当前出库单据在ERP系统中的接口,获取所述当前出库单据中的单据参数;其中,所述单据参数至少包括以下一项或多项:待出库仓库标识、待出库物料检验状态;所述待出库物料检验状态至少包括以下一项或多项:检验合格、检验不合格、待检验、报废。
[0010]在一种可行的实施方式中,基于所述单据参数,确定待出库仓库以及对应的待出库物料,具体包括:基于所述待出库仓库标识,确定待出库仓库;获取所述待出库仓库中的全部物料检验状态;其中,所述全部物料检验状态至少包括以下一项或多项:检验合格、检验不合格、待检验、报废;在所述全部物料检验状态中匹配符合所述待出库物料检验状态的物料,即为待出库物料。
[0011]在一种可行的实施方式中,获取所述待出库仓库的仓库参数,具体包括:基于所述待出库仓库标识,在ERP系统中获取所述待出库仓库的仓库参数;其中,所述仓库参数至少
包括以下一项或多项:仓库优先级、仓库出库方式;所述仓库出库方式包括启用出库规则以及不启用出库规则。
[0012]在一种可行的实施方式中,获取所述待出库仓库的物料参数,具体包括:在所述待出库仓库的仓库出库方式为启用出库规则的情况下,基于所述待出库仓库标识,在ERP系统中获取所述待出库仓库的物料参数;其中,所述物料参数至少包括以下一项或多项:物料出库方式、物料出库规则;所述物料出库方式包括启用自动匹配即时库存、启用批号管理、启用保质期管理;所述物料出库规则包括第一批号出库规则以及第一保质期出库规则。
[0013]在一种可行的实施方式中,基于所述仓库参数以及所述物料参数,确定所述待出库物料的出库规则,具体包括:在有多个待出库仓库的情况下,基于所述仓库优先级,确定所述多个待出库仓库的出库顺序,以使所述多个待出库仓库按照所述出库顺序进行物料出库;根据所述物料出库方式,确定所述待出库仓库的物料出库规则。
[0014]在一种可行的实施方式中,根据所述物料出库方式,确定所述待出库仓库的物料出库规则,具体包括:在所述物料出库方式为启用自动匹配即时库存的情况下,将所述待出库物料按照物料ID排序,然后按照排序后的顺序出库;
[0015]在所述物料出库方式为启用批号管理的情况下,确定所述待出库物料的出库规则为第一批号出库规则;其中,所述第一批号出库规则至少包括以下一项或多项:第一先进先出规则、后进先出规则、人工指定规则;所述第一先进先出规则为将所述待出库物料先按照入库日期升序排序,再按照批号升序排序,然后按排序后的顺序出库;所述后进先出规则为将所述待出库物料先按照入库日期降序排序,再按照批号降序排序,然后按排序后的顺序出库;所述人工指定规则为根据人工指令确定所述待出库物料的出库顺序;在所述物料出库方式为启用保质期管理的情况下,确定所述待出库物料的出库规则为第一保质期出库规则;其中,所述第一保质期出库规则至少包括以下一项或多项:第二先进先出规则、近效先出规则、人工指定规则;所述第二先进先出规则为将所述待出库物料按照生产日期升序排序,然后按排序后的顺序出库;所述近效先出规则为将所述待出库物料按照过期时间升序排序,然后按照排序后的顺序出库;所述人工指定规则为根据人工指令确定所述待出库物料的出库顺序。
[0016]在一种可行的实施方式中,所述方法还包括:在所述物料出库方式为既启用批号管理也启用保质期管理的情况下,优先执行所述第一保质期出库规则;在所述第一保质期出库规则为手工指定规则的情况下,执行所述第一批号出库规则;在所述第一批号出库规则也为手工指定规则的情况下,执行所述手工指定规则;在所述物料出库方式不启用自动匹配即时库存、不启用启用批号管理、也不启用保质期管理的情况下,执行所述手工指定规则。
[0017]在一种可行的实施方式中,所述方法还包括:在所述待出库仓库未定义物料出库规则的情况下,采用系统默认出库规则;其中,所述系统默认出库规则包括第二批号出库规则以及第二保质期出库规则;所述第二批号出库规则包括所述第一先进先出规则、所述后进先出规则以及所述人工指定规则;所述第二保质期出库规则包括所述第二先进先出规则、所述近效先出规则以及所述人工指定规则。
[0018]另一方面,本申请实施例还提供了一种基于ERP系统的出库规则定义装置,包括:获取单元,用于获取当前出库单据中的单据参数,以及获取所述待出库仓库的仓库参数以
及物料参数;确定单元,用于基于所述单据参数,确定待出库仓库以及对应的待出库物料;以及,基于所述仓库参数以及所述物料参数,确定所述待出库物料的出库规则。
[0019]本申请实施例采用的上述至少一个技术方案能够达到以下有益效果:
[0020]本申请实施例通过在单据、仓库、物料、系统四个层次上定义不同的参数,从而可以灵活定义和选择物料的出库规则。在物料层次上可以根据物料的批次、保质期设置和选择出库规则,在仓库层次上可以配置仓库出库的优先级,在单据层次上可以配置需要出库的物料的检验状态,在系统层次上可配置默认物料出库规则,从而实现多层次组合定义物料出库规则。本方案可以自定义可供ERP系统选择的出库规则,使得ERP系统可以根据业务管理的要求选出最优最快捷的出库方案,提高ERP系统的使用体验。
附图说明
[本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种基于ERP系统的出库规则定义方法,其特征在于,所述方法包括:获取当前出库单据中的单据参数;基于所述单据参数,确定待出库仓库以及对应的待出库物料;获取所述待出库仓库的仓库参数以及物料参数;基于所述仓库参数以及所述物料参数,确定所述待出库物料的出库规则。2.根据权利要求1所述的一种基于ERP系统的出库规则定义方法,其特征在于,所述获取当前出库单据中的单据参数,具体包括:调用所述当前出库单据在ERP系统中的接口,以获取所述当前出库单据中的单据参数;其中,所述单据参数至少包括以下任一项或多项:待出库仓库标识、待出库物料检验状态;所述待出库物料检验状态至少包括以下任一项或多项:检验合格、检验不合格、待检验、报废。3.根据权利要求2所述的一种基于ERP系统的出库规则定义方法,其特征在于,基于所述单据参数,确定待出库仓库以及对应的待出库物料,具体包括:基于所述待出库仓库标识,确定待出库仓库;获取所述待出库仓库中的全部物料检验状态;其中,所述全部物料检验状态至少包括以下任一项或多项:检验合格、检验不合格、待检验、报废;在所述全部物料检验状态中匹配符合所述待出库物料检验状态的物料,并基于匹配结果确定待出库物料。4.根据权利要求3所述的一种基于ERP系统的出库规则定义方法,其特征在于,获取所述待出库仓库的仓库参数,具体包括:基于所述待出库仓库标识,在ERP系统中获取所述待出库仓库的仓库参数;其中,所述仓库参数至少包括以下一项或多项:仓库优先级、仓库出库方式;所述仓库出库方式包括启用出库规则以及不启用出库规则。5.根据权利要求4所述的一种基于ERP系统的出库规则定义方法,其特征在于,获取所述待出库仓库的物料参数,具体包括:在所述待出库仓库的仓库出库方式为启用出库规则的情况下,基于所述待出库仓库标识,在ERP系统中获取所述待出库仓库的物料参数;其中,所述物料参数至少包括以下一项或多项:物料出库方式、物料出库规则;所述物料出库方式包括启用自动匹配即时库存、启用批号管理、启用保质期管理;所述物料出库规则包括第一批号出库规则以及第一保质期出库规则。6.根据权利要求5所述的一种基于ERP系统的出库规则定义方法,其特征在于,基于所述仓库参数以及所述物料参数,确定所述待出库物料的出库规则,具体包括:在有多个待出库仓库的情况下,基于所述仓库优先级,确定所述多个待出库仓库的出库顺序,以使所述多个待出库仓库按照所述出库顺序进行物料出库;根据所述物料出库方式,确定所述待出库仓库的物料出库规则。7.根据权利要求6所述的一种基于ERP系统的出库规则定义方法,其特征在于,根据所述物料出库...

【专利技术属性】
技术研发人员:张华
申请(专利权)人:山东浪潮通软信息科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1